Head of Capital Electrical Product Management Siemens Digital Industries Software is a leading provider of solutions for the design, simulation, and manufacture of products across many different industries. From Formula 1 cars to skyscrapers, ships, and space exploration vehicles, our Product Lifecycle Management (PLM) software is used to conceive and manufacture the complex objects we see in our daily lives.
